Автоматизация документооборота в современных компаниях перестала быть просто удобством, превратившись в критически важный элемент управления бизнесом. Программный продукт 1С:Документооборот предоставляет мощный инструментарий для настройки маршрутов движения документов, позволяя исключить человеческий фактор и ускорить согласование. Однако стандартные настройки часто требуют доработки под уникальные регламенты конкретной организации, что подразумевает создание собственных бизнес-процессов с нуля.
Процесс создания нового маршрута в системе требует от администратора или внедренца четкого понимания логики работы предприятия. Необходимо не просто нарисовать схему, но и настроить права доступа, определить ответственных лиц и прописать условия перехода между этапами. Ошибки на этапе проектирования могут привести к тому, что документы будут "застревать" на согласовании или уходить не тем адресатам, что парализует работу отделов.
В данной статье мы подробно разберем алгоритм создания нового процесса, начиная от проектирования схемы и заканчивая тестированием готового маршрута. Вы узнаете, как правильно использовать точки маршрута, настраивать условия ветвления и интегрировать процесс с другими объектами системы. Грамотная настройка позволит вам гибко управлять документопотоками и адаптировать систему под меняющиеся требования бизнеса.
Подготовительный этап и проектирование схемы
Прежде чем открывать конфигуратор или интерфейс администратора 1С, необходимо четко сформулировать требования к будущему процессу. Хаотичное создание этапов без предварительного анализа бизнес-логики часто приводит к необходимости полной переделки маршрута в будущем. Рекомендуется сначала нарисовать схему на бумаге или в специализированном редакторе BPMN, определив всех участников и возможные сценарии развития событий.
Ключевым моментом является определение триггера запуска процесса. Это может быть создание нового документа определенного вида, наступление конкретной даты или ручное действие пользователя. Также важно предусмотреть альтернативные пути: что произойдет, если документ будет отклонен на этапе согласования? Вернется ли он инициатору или уйдет на доработку другому специалисту?
⚠️ Внимание: При проектировании сложных маршрутов с множеством условий избегайте создания циклических зависимостей, которые могут привести к бесконечному движению документа между этапами без возможности завершения процесса.
Для успешной реализации вам потребуется собрать информацию о ролевой модели вашей компании. Кто имеет право утверждать финансовые документы? Кто визирует договоры? Эти данные лягут в основу настройки ролей участников в системе 1С. Без четкого понимания организационной структуры настройка автоматического определения ответственных лиц будет невозможна.
Используйте нотацию BPMN 2.0 для первичного описания процесса — это стандарт, который легко транслируется в логику 1С и понятен как бизнес-заказчикам, так и разработчикам.
Создание вида процесса и базовые настройки
Непосредственная работа в системе начинается с создания нового вида процесса. В интерфейсе 1С:Документооборот это делается через раздел администрирования, где необходимо указать уникальное наименование и описание. Вид процесса выступает в роли шаблона, на основе которого в дальнейшем будут создаваться конкретные экземпляры задач для сотрудников.
В карточке вида процесса важно правильно настроить параметры доступа. Вы можете ограничить круг лиц, имеющих право запускать данный процесс, или сделать его доступным для всех пользователей системы. Также здесь задаются настройки нумерации, если процесс генерирует какие-либо регистрационные номера или служебные записки в автоматическом режиме.
Особое внимание следует уделить настройке обязательных реквизитов. Если для прохождения этапа согласования критически важно наличие прикрепленного файла или заполненного комментария, это необходимо указать в свойствах вида процесса. Система сможет контролировать полноту данных перед переходом на следующий этап, предотвращая ситуации с пустыми согласованиями.
- 📂 Уникальный идентификатор вида процесса помогает отличать его от других похожих маршрутов в отчетах и журналах регистрации.
- 👥 Настройка группы инициаторов позволяет ограничить запуск процесса только сотрудниками определенных отделов, например, только бухгалтерией или отделом закупок.
- ⚙️ Параметры версионности позволяют хранить историю изменений параметров процесса, что полезно при аудите действий администратора.
После сохранения основных параметров вид процесса становится доступен для дальнейшего наполнения этапами. На этом этапе еще не задается логика движения, но формируется "скелет", к которому будут крепиться точки маршрута и условия.
Конструирование маршрута и точек движения
Сердцем любого бизнес-процесса в 1С является его маршрут. Конструктор маршрутов представляет собой визуальный редактор, позволяющий соединять точки входа, задачи и условия перехода в единую логическую цепочку. Первой точкой всегда является старт процесса, от которого отходят стрелки к первым исполнительным блокам.
Для добавления этапа согласования необходимо выбрать соответствующий тип точки на панели инструментов и перетащить его на рабочую область. В свойствах точки указывается исполнитель задачи. Это может быть конкретный пользователь, выбранная роль (например, "Руководитель отдела") или динамическое значение, вычисляемое по формуле, например, "Непосредственный руководитель инициатора".
Путь в меню: Администрирование → Бизнес-процессы → Виды процессов → [Выбрать процесс] → Маршрут
Важно правильно настроить тип задачи в точке маршрута. Это может быть простое ознакомление, требующее только прочтения, или полноценное согласование с вариантами ответа "Согласовано", "Отклонено", "На доработку". От выбранного типа зависит набор кнопок, которые увидит пользователь в своей панели задач.
⚠️ Внимание: Изменение маршрута уже запущенного процесса возможно только при наличии соответствующих прав и включенной функции версионирования процессов; старые экземпляры могут продолжить движение по старой схеме.
При соединении точек линиями перехода вы задаете последовательность действий. Система позволяет создавать разветвления, где документ может пойти по одному из нескольких путей в зависимости от введенных данных. Например, договоры суммой до 100 тысяч рублей идут напрямую директору, а свыше этой суммы требуют предварительного визирования юристом.
☑️ Проверка конфигурации точки маршрута
Настройка условий перехода и автоматизация
Гибкость 1С:Документооборот проявляется в возможности настройки сложных условий перехода между этапами. Вы можете использовать логические выражения, проверяющие реквизиты документа, текущую дату, сумму сделки или статус контрагента. Это позволяет реализовать сценарии, где маршрут динамически меняется в зависимости от контекста.
Для настройки условия перехода необходимо открыть свойства соединительной линии между точками маршрута и ввести выражение на встроенном языке или использовать конструктор условий. Например, условие может выглядеть как проверка: Документ.Сумма > 100000. Если условие истинно, процесс идет по одной ветке, если ложно — по другой.
| Тип условия | Пример использования | Сложность настройки |
|---|---|---|
| Простое сравнение | Сумма договора больше 50 000 руб. | Низкая |
| Проверка заполненности | Прикреплен ли скан подписанного акта? | Средняя |
| Дата и время | Дата создания документа позже 1 января | Низкая |
| Статус контрагента | Проверка по списку неблагонадежных партнеров | Высокая |
Автоматизация также включает в себя выполнение действий без участия человека. Система может автоматически отправлять письма по электронной почте, создавать задачи в смежных системах или формировать печатные формы при прохождении определенной точки маршрута. Это значительно разгружает сотрудников от рутинных операций.
Как использовать переменные процесса в условиях?
Переменные процесса позволяют хранить временные данные, которые вычисляются в ходе выполнения маршрута. Например, можно создать переменную "УровеньСогласования", значение которой будет меняться на каждом этапе, и использовать её для определения финального утверждающего лица.
Ролевая модель и права доступа участников
Эффективная работа процесса невозможна без грамотно настроенной ролевой модели. В 1С:Документооборот права доступа регулируются не только на уровне вида процесса, но и на уровне конкретных этапов. Вы можете настроить так, что документ на определенном этапе сможет видеть только узкий круг лиц, даже если они не являются исполнителями задачи.
При назначении исполнителей рекомендуется использовать именно роли, а не конкретных пользователей. Это обеспечивает гибкость системы: если сотрудник уходит в отпуск или увольняется, достаточно изменить состав роли в настройках пользователей, и все процессы автоматически начнут приходить новому ответственному лицу без перенастройки самого маршрута.
Важно учитывать иерархию согласования. Для некоторых процессов актуально правило эскалации: если непосредственный руководитель не согласовал документ в течение 3 дней, задача автоматически переадресуется вышестоящему руководителю. Такая настройка реализуется через комбинацию сроков выполнения и условий перехода.
- 🛡️ Роль "Инициатор" обычно имеет право отзывать процесс на любом этапе до его завершения.
- 👁️ Роль "Наблюдатель" позволяет пользователю видеть ход процесса, но не имеет права голоса или внесения изменений.
- 🔐 Специальные права на просмотр конфиденциальных реквизитов могут быть ограничены для определенных этапов маршрута.
Не забывайте проверять актуальность настроек прав при изменении организационной структуры компании. Регулярный аудит ролевой модели помогает избежать ситуаций, когда документы попадают к сотрудникам, которые уже не должны иметь к ним доступа.
Использование динамических ролей вместо статических пользователей — залог масштабируемости и долговечности вашего бизнес-процесса при кадровых перестановках.
Тестирование и отладка созданного процесса
После завершения настройки маршрута критически важно провести всестороннее тестирование перед вводом процесса в промышленную эксплуатацию. Запуск непроверенного процесса может привести к массовым ошибкам, блокировке документов и недовольству пользователей. Тестирование следует проводить на копии базы или в специальном тестовом контуре.
В первую очередь проверьте "счастливый путь" — сценарий, при котором документ согласовывается всеми участниками без замечаний и отклонений. Убедитесь, что задачи приходят нужным людям, уведомления отправляются корректно, а финальный статус процесса устанавливается автоматически. Затем протестируйте альтернативные сценарии: отклонение документа, возврат на доработку, завершение по таймауту.
⚠️ Внимание: При тестировании условий перехода проверяйте граничные значения (например, сумму ровно 100 000 рублей), чтобы убедиться в корректности срабатывания логических операторов "больше", "меньше" или "равно".
Используйте журнал регистрации бизнес-процессов для отслеживания движения задач. Если задача "зависла", журнал покажет, на какой точке маршрута это произошло и какое условие не выполнилось. Для глубокой отладки сложных процессов можно использовать режим пошагового выполнения или анализ логов сервера 1С.
По результатам тестирования может потребоваться корректировка настроек. Не бойтесь вносить изменения на этом этапе — лучше потратить лишнее время на отладку, чем исправлять последствия некорректной работы в реальной базе данных с живыми документами.
Для ускорения тестирования создайте несколько тестовых пользователей с разными ролями и запускайте процесс от их имени, имитируя реальный документооборот в миниатюре.
Частые вопросы по настройке процессов
Можно ли изменить маршрут уже запущенного процесса?
По умолчанию изменения в вид процесса применяются только к новым экземплярам. Однако в 1С:Документооборот существует механизм миграции процессов, позволяющий перевести активные задачи на новую версию маршрута. Эта операция требует осторожности и прав администратора, так как может привести к потере данных, если новая схема несовместима со старой.
Как настроить параллельное согласование несколькими людьми?
Для этого используется специальная точка маршрута типа "Групповое согласование" или создание нескольких параллельных веток из одной точки. Вы можете настроить условие завершения ветки: процесс пойдет дальше, когда согласуют все участники группы или когда согласует хотя бы один из них (кворум).
Что делать, если исполнитель задачи уволился?
В системе предусмотрена функция замены участника процесса. Администратор может найти все незавершенные задачи уволенного сотрудника и переназначить их на другого пользователя. Если использовались роли, то достаточно исключить уволенного из роли, и новые задачи будут приходить остальным участникам роли.
Можно ли запустить процесс автоматически по расписанию?
Да, это реализуется через механизм регламентных заданий или фоновых обработок. Можно настроить скрипт, который будет анализировать базу данных по расписанию и создавать экземпляры процесса при наступлении определенных условий, например, для регулярной отчетности или напоминаний.
Где хранится история прохождения процесса?
Вся история движений, комментарии согласующих и время выполнения этапов сохраняются в журнале бизнес-процессов. Эти данные доступны для формирования отчетов и анализа узких мест в документообороте компании. Доступ к истории регламентируется правами доступа пользователя.